Anti-Frost Heater Circuit

Models with an 'F' in the model number have an anti frost heater circuit e.g. 871020NF-B.
The anti-frost heaters are wired in series and operate independently from the water heater.
18 and 20 litre models have a 58-watt anti-frost system.
A thermostat sensing ambient air temperature, positioned in the wiring loom near the
bottom of the water heater, activates the anti-frost heaters when the ambient air
temperature falls to 4ºC +4ºC/-2ºC and deactivates the anti-frost heaters when the
temperature rises above 12ºC.
In the event a heater block becomes open circuit the total heater circuit is rendered
inoperable. The total heater circuit measures 993.2 ohms.
The circuit is split into two sections with 4 heaters in total. To determine which section has
failed, isolate the power to the water heater and unplug the wiring connectors at the
thermostat, cord set and the water body assembly heater block. The heat exchanger and
hot water outlet heater's resistance (3 heater blocks) is 719.2 ohms. The resistance of the
water body assembly heater is 274 ohms. Refer to Procedure 10 on page 51 for
replacement procedure.

Product Changes

Software Changes

Models manufactured after July 2006 have a change to the software which controls the
operation of the heater. When an inlet water temperature of more than 58ºC and more
than the set point temperature minus 2ºC is detected by the inlet water temperature
thermistor, the fan and burner will not operate.
This function has been introduced to enhance the operation of the water heater and
remove the need for a Solar Bypass Valve when the Integrity 20 is connected as an in-
series gas booster to a solar water heating system (for more information refer to 'In-series
Gas Boosting' on page 11). Note: 875 series models and 18 Litre Integrity's are not
suitable for use as in-series gas boosters.
Models with the revised software have a -B suffix added to the model number i.e.
871020NF-B.
